Harris economic speech on U.S. manufacturing leadership

Summary

Vice President Kamala Harris is set to deliver a significant speech in Pittsburgh, focusing on her economic vision and plans to establish the U.S. as a leader in manufacturing. This address aims to highlight her policies that support the middle class and contrast them with those of former President Trump, particularly in the context of economic growth and stability.

In her speech, Harris will draw from her personal background to convey her commitment to the middle class and outline her pragmatic economic philosophy. She plans to emphasize three key pillars of her strategy: lowering costs, investing in innovation and entrepreneurship, and leading in future industries. Additionally, Harris is expected to unveil new proposals aimed at enhancing U.S. manufacturing capabilities, which she believes are critical for economic growth and job creation. With the backing of over 400 economists who support her approach, Harris aims to assert her vision as a viable alternative to Trump’s economic policies, which some critics argue could lead to instability.
